"He was really hurting from his crash and today's stage started again very fast. The Tour gets harder and harder. Whatever happens, he's still my hero. He gave the team a great start with the stage win and the yellow jersey. He beat Lance Armstrong and that doesn't happen very often."

-- Jens Voigt

This is a quote by Voigt about his team mate, David Zabriskie. Zabriskie was forced to abandon at the Tour de France after injuries sustained on July 5, 2005 toward the end of the Team Time Trial. Too bad. Zabriskie had an incredible few days in France.........
